免费试用

中文化、本土化、云端化的在线跨平台软件开发工具,支持APP、电脑端、小程序、IOS免签等等

app开发本地怎么测试

在进行App开发时,本地测试是不可避免的环节之一。通过本地测试我们可以对App进行调试,消除一些潜在的问题,确保App的功能和用户体验能够正常运作。无论是在开发初期还是中期,都需要进行本地测试。

在进行本地测试时,我们可以采用以下几种方式:

1. 模拟器测试

模拟器是一种软件,可以模拟出一个真实的硬件环境,包括CPU、内存、存储等。我们可以通过安装相应的模拟器来进行App的测试。这种方式的好处是可以在不同硬件设备上进行测试,节省了购买硬件的成本,并且方便测试人员进行快速测试。但是,由于模拟器的资源受限,运行速度可能会比较慢。

2. 真机测试

真机测试是指将App安装在实际的设备上进行测试。与模拟器测试相比,真机测试更加真实,可以在真实环境下检测App的兼容性、性能等方面的问题。真机测试的好处是可以更好地了解App在实际硬件设备上的表现,但是需要购买或租用不同型号的硬件,成本相对较高。

3. 调试器测试

调试器是一种可以帮助开发人员在运行时检测App问题的工具。调试器测试可以帮助开发人员更好地检测和解决一些难以发现的问题,例如内存泄漏、线程问题、异常情况等。调试器还可以提供一些分析工具来优化App性能。

在进行本地测试前,我们还需要准备以下工具和步骤:

1. 环境配置

在进行本地测试前,需要确保开发环境的正确配置,例如Android Studio或Xcode开发环境、adb(Android Debug Bridge)等工具的配置。

2. 准备测试数据

测试数据是测试App功能的重要依据。需要准备一些测试数据来进行测试。通常这些数据可以放在数据库中或者生成一些随机数据。例如用于测试注册和登录功能的测试数据可以包括正确和错误的用户名和密码、手机号码、邮箱地址等。

3. 设定测试用例

测试用例是测试App的重要工具。它是一种定义好的测试脚本,用于验证App的准确性和正确性。需要根据App的需求,制定相应的用例。例如注册和登录功能的测试用例可以包括注册成功用例、重复注册用例、密码错误用例等。

总之,在进行本地测试时,需要充分了解App的需求和功能,并进行全面的测试,以保证App的稳定性和用户体验。同时,需要及时记录并解决测试过程中出现的问题,以保证开发过程的顺利进行。


相关知识:
让你开发的app更符合市场
要让开发的app更符合市场,需要从多个方面入手,包括用户需求、竞争对手、市场趋势等等。在此,我将从以下几个方面进行介绍。一、用户需求首先,我们需要了解用户的需求。这可以通过市场调研来实现。市场调研可以帮助我们了解用户喜欢什么样的app,他们的使用习惯,以及
2024-01-10
如何自己开发软件app软件
开发软件app是一个需要掌握很多技能的过程,需要了解编程语言、开发工具、设计界面、测试和发布等方面的知识。下面将详细介绍开发软件app的原理和步骤。一、确定需求和目标在开发软件app之前,需要确定开发的目标和需求。这包括确定软件的功能、用户群体、平台、市场
2024-01-10
app软件钱开发
APP(Application)是指应用程序,是指可以在移动设备上安装和运行的软件。APP开发是指开发移动设备上的应用程序,如手机上的游戏、社交媒体应用、购物应用等。本文将详细介绍APP软件的开发原理。APP软件开发的原理主要包括以下几个方面:1.需求分析
2023-06-29
app开发的三种模式有什么区别
在移动应用开发中,有三种主要的应用程序开发模型:原生应用程序,混合应用程序和Web应用程序。每种模式都有其优点和缺点,使开发人员在根据项目要求选择时更加自由灵活。下面将对这三种模式进行一一介绍。1. 原生应用程序原生应用程序是一种专门为特定平台编写的应用程
2023-06-29
app开发方案需要怎样设计
App(Application)开发是指开发移动端应用程序的过程。随着移动互联网的普及,App 开发已经成为了互联网行业中不可或缺的一部分。设计一个合理的 App 开发方案,不仅可以提高开发效率和稳定性,还可以提高用户体验,让用户更愿意使用你的应用。下面,
2023-06-29
app开发可以提升企业品牌形象吗
随着移动互联网的飞速发展,移动应用程序(APP)已成为现代社会生活不可或缺的一部分。手机已经成为大多数人必不可少的通讯、休闲工具之一,企业的APP的建设、开发和运营,对于企业来说意义重大。因此,APP开发对企业品牌形象的提升,不容小觑。APP开发可以带给企
2023-06-29